Transaction 6a12349901b8c194685f48e558cd63b1a33bdb6511987e8661222d3186f8f93b
1 Input
2 Outputs
- 6a12349901b8c194685f48e558cd63b1a33bdb6511987e8661222d3186f8f93b:0
- 6a12349901b8c194685f48e558cd63b1a33bdb6511987e8661222d3186f8f93b:1
value 100000000
address 1KSMRSL7aWRPckaqnj357vMpkmqKwRwdzV
value 899910800
address 18d8jda1e5AKgk7MScELHZDRUzQT8efMvK